A look at your favourite celebs at this year’s Hum Awards

Actors, musicians and dancers brought the glitz to the show with their red carpet entries, dance numbers and style montages.

Being one of the most exciting events of the year for the industry, the eighth Hum Awards took place with your favourite celebrities dressed their best, lighting up the stage with exhilarating performances.

This year’s Awards were tinged with controversy due to the timing overlapping with one of the biggest calamities the country has faced. After some verbal racket ball where celebs stood their ground and explained proceeds from the show will be donated to flood relief efforts, the event took place as scheduled on Saturday in Ontario. Actors, musicians and dancers brought the glitz to the show with their red carpet entries, dance numbers and style montages.

Mahira Khan dazzled fans with her twinkling black dress balanced with an elegant bun.

Her performance in this red dress seems to suggest sequined monochrome is her sartorial choice for the event.

The most-awaited onscreen couple arrived together much to the fans’ delight.

No rest for Halza shippers — the duo had a fiery number lined up for them too.

Iqra Aziz and Yasir Hussain knew fans couldn’t wait for the dust to settle to get a good look at the couple and dropped this montage of them glammed up.

Zara Noor Abbas and Ushna Shah know you can’t go wrong with red — be it a sari or a peplum dress.

Atif Aslam mirrored jacket was the statement piece in his outfit — we wonder if his wife styled him for this one too.

Ahmad Ali Butt’s getup seems to match his comedy skit and that’s all that matters.

Saboor Ali and Ayeza Khan went for something less generic with the ruffled one-shoulder and cape gowns and they’re rocking it.
